This document is a technical report that examines the vulnerabilities of video streaming platforms, focusing on the increasing prevalence of piracy and its impact on the industry. It outlines the significant rise in illegal content access, particularly in Europe, where piracy rates have escalated, especially for TV content and movies. The report details how the ease of access to pirated content, combined with the fragmentation of legal services, drives consumers towards illegal options. It also discusses the negative effects of piracy on video service providers, highlighting the unfair competition they face from illegal services that do not incur licensing costs. The report further explains the mechanisms that streaming platforms use to protect their content, such as encryption and DRM, while noting the weaknesses that hackers exploit. Additionally, it addresses the normalization of piracy in society and the long-term implications for future generations, emphasizing the urgent need for measures to combat these trends.
